The Anti Entropy Resource Portal is a knowledge base designed to provide operational resources for nonprofit organizations. As a cornerstone initiative of Anti Entropy, a 501(c)(3) nonprofit, the Portal addresses common operational challenges faced by small high-impact organizations.
Purpose and Design
The Resource Portal serves as a centralized hub of operational knowledge, specifically created to:
- Provide easy access to resources that operations professionals know exist but struggle to locate
- Reduce time wasted on redundant research and development
- Remove operational bottlenecks so organizations can move forward efficiently
- Support the development of stronger organizations that others can rely on
Content Philosophy
The Portal is intentionally designed with clarity and utility in mind:
Quality Over Quantity
- Articles and guides are kept concise (typically 250-500 words)
- Templates are limited to one version to prevent confusion
- External reference links are carefully curated to include only top recommendations
- Resources are thoroughly researched and vetted before publication
Accessibility and Consistency
- Content uses plain language accessible to readers with varying expertise levels
- All formats are maintained uniformly for consistency
- Information is presented in scannable, actionable formats
Focused Scope
The Portal prioritizes practical utility over comprehensive coverage. Rather than attempting to address every possible operational scenario, we focus on the most common challenges faced by small nonprofits. This approach helps operations professionals quickly find reliable, actionable solutions without information overload.

Why This Portal Exists
The Problem
Operations professionals at small nonprofits face recurring challenges:
- Repetitive requests for the same resources across community platforms
- Difficulty locating resources they know exist
- Outdated or inconsistent materials requiring verification
- Limited bandwidth to develop operational infrastructure from scratch
Intended Impact
Short-term: Assist organizations with immediate operational needs, removing bottlenecks that prevent forward progress.
Long-term: Build a stronger nonprofit operations community by developing well-resourced organizations that others can rely on for support.
Core Assumptions
The Portal's design reflects several key assumptions about the nonprofit operations landscape:
- Freeing up bandwidth of current operations teams is the highest-priority intervention
- The development of new operational talent cannot keep pace with organizational needs
- In the short term, providing quality resources is more efficient than developing training programs
- Operations professionals benefit more from ready-made, vetted materials than from creating everything from scratch
